Octavia E. Butler: Lilith's Brood—The Xenogenesis Trilogy (Library of America, 2025)
In bookstores today, LOA’s one-volume edition of Octavia E. Butler’s Lilith’s Brood: The Xenogenesis Trilogy, featuring the classic novels Dawn, Adulthood Rites, and Imago. Genius works of Afrofuturism, they ask enduring questions about colonization, gender, technology, and the future of humankind.
